HarmonyOS 鸿蒙Next怎么获取语音
HarmonyOS 鸿蒙Next怎么获取语音 怎么获取鸿蒙系统的语音是中文还是英文
获取系统语言可以通过getSystemLanguage
获取,文档:https://developer.huawei.com/consumer/cn/doc/harmonyos-references-V5/js-apis-i18n-V5#getsystemlanguage9
更多关于HarmonyOS 鸿蒙Next怎么获取语音的实战系列教程也可以访问 https://www.itying.com/category-93-b0.html
在HarmonyOS(鸿蒙)系统中获取语音功能,通常涉及调用系统提供的API或相关服务来实现语音的录制、识别及后续处理。以下是关于如何在HarmonyOS Next中获取语音的基本步骤概述:
-
权限申请: 首先,确保你的应用已申请并获得了必要的权限,如录音权限(
ohos.permission.RECORD_AUDIO
)。这些权限通常在应用的配置文件(如config.json
)中声明,并在运行时通过代码请求用户授权。 -
使用媒体录制API: 利用HarmonyOS提供的媒体录制API(如
MediaRecorder
),你可以创建并配置一个录音实例,用于捕获音频数据。配置参数可能包括音频格式、采样率等。 -
启动录音: 一旦录音实例配置完成,通过调用相关方法(如
start()
)开始录音。音频数据可以实时处理或保存到文件以供后续使用。 -
语音处理: 录音完成后,你可以使用鸿蒙系统提供的语音识别服务或其他第三方库将音频转换为文本,或进行其他形式的处理。
-
错误处理: 在实现过程中,注意添加错误处理逻辑,以应对可能出现的权限被拒绝、设备不支持等情况。
如果问题依旧没法解决请联系官网客服,官网地址是 https://www.itying.com/category-93-b0.html,